A scheme to evaluate computation fidelities within the one-way model is
developed and explored to understand the role of correlations in the quality of
noisy quantum computations. The formalism is promptly applied to many
computation instances, and unveils that a higher amount of entanglement in the
noisy resource state does not necessarily imply a better computation.
